Overview

Abbey College Cambridge is seeking a Health & Safety and Facilities Co‑ordinator to support the effective running of our College campus and four boarding accommodation sites.

Reporting to the College Facilities Manager, you will play a vital role in ensuring our sites are safe, compliant and well‑maintained, working closely with contractors, colleagues and external providers. This is a varied, hands‑on role combining facilities administration, health and safety coordination and practical on‑site problem‑solving.

Your duties and responsibilities will include the following:

* Coordinating health and safety checks, compliance records and statutory inspections
* Acting as a point of contact for contractors, landlords and third‑party site managers
* Maintaining accurate logs for fire safety, first aid, emergency exits and site checks
* Managing facilities communications and supporting exam room setups
* Supporting safeguarding procedures, including escorting contractors where required


Qualifications and Experience

You will be well‑organised, have excellent attention to detail and enjoy working in a busy educational environment. Strong communication skills and confidence using Microsoft Office are essential.
